Smart Arranging Equipments



Executing wise sorting systems transforms rubbish collection by improving the procedure and boosting effectiveness. These systems utilize advanced innovation to instantly sort recyclables from general waste, reducing contamination degrees and raising the quantity of product that can be recycled. By incorporating sensing units and artificial intelligence, clever sorting systems can recognize different sorts of products, such as plastics, glass, and paper, with impressive accuracy.

With the ability to different materials at the resource, smart sorting systems make reusing more convenient for individuals and organizations alike. By enhancing the quality of recyclables accumulated, these systems add to a much more lasting waste administration process.

In addition, the information collected from these systems can aid towns track recycling rates, recognize patterns, and maximize collection paths.

Autonomous Garbage Trucks



Reinventing waste collection, Autonomous Trash Trucks are altering the video game with their cutting-edge modern technology. These self-driving lorries browse areas successfully, minimizing human mistake and optimizing trash courses. Outfitted with sophisticated sensing units and AI systems, they can discover challenges, pedestrians, and various other vehicles, guaranteeing risk-free operations.

Autonomous Garbage Trucks offer countless advantages. They help in reducing traffic jam and emissions by complying with one of the most effective paths. Furthermore, these lorries operate quietly, lessening environmental pollution in residential areas throughout morning collections. With the ability to work around the clock, they raise the performance of waste monitoring solutions.

One essential advantage of Autonomous Trash Trucks is their prospective to enhance worker safety. By automating the collection procedure, these trucks minimize the risks related to hands-on trash, such as injuries from hefty training or mishaps on active roads.

As innovation remains to progress, these cutting-edge cars are positioned to reinvent the waste monitoring industry, making garbage collection much safer, more efficient, and eco-friendly.

Waste-to-Energy Technologies



With waste generation growing, finding sustainable solutions is becoming progressively essential. Waste-to-Energy (WtE) modern technologies use a promising technique to handling our waste while producing energy. These innovations include transforming non-recyclable waste products right into useful forms of power like electricity, warm, or gas.



By diverting waste from land fills and incinerating it in regulated settings, WtE not just decreases the quantity of waste but also produces valuable energy resources.

One usual method of WtE is mass-burn incineration, where waste is shed at heats to generate steam that drives turbines producing electrical power. One more method is gasification, which transforms waste right into synthetic gas that can be made use of for power generation or as a chemical feedstock.

In addition, anaerobic digestion breaks down organic waste to create biogas for power.

Executing WtE innovations can help in reducing greenhouse gas discharges, reduce reliance on nonrenewable fuel sources, and lessen the ecological effect of waste disposal. As we strive for a much more sustainable future, accepting Waste-to-Energy modern technologies can play a crucial function in resolving our expanding waste monitoring difficulties.
